Description
Loaded Cornbread Casserole is a Southern-style comfort dish that’s rich, cheesy, and full of flavor. With layers of sweet corn, savory bacon, melted cheese, and tender cornbread, this easy casserole makes the perfect side or hearty main course.
Ingredients
- 1 (15-ounce) can whole kernel corn, drained
- 1 (15-ounce) can cream-style corn
- 1 (8.5-ounce) box cornbread mix (like Jiffy)
- 1 cup sour cream
- ½ cup melted butter
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(plus extra for topping)
- 6 slices cooked bacon, crumbled
- 1 small onion, finely chopped (optional)
- 2 green onions, sliced (for garnish)
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ine cornbread mix, whole kernel corn, cream-style corn, sour cream, melted butter, and shredded cheddar cheese. Stir until just combined.
- Fold in crumbled bacon and chopped onion, if using. Season lightly with salt and pepper.
- Pour the mixture into the prepared baking dish and spread evenly.
- Bake uncovered for 40–45 minutes, or until golden brown and the center is set.
- Remove from oven and sprinkle with additional cheddar cheese. Return to the oven for 5 minutes, until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Let cool slightly before serving. Garnish with sliced green onions.
Notes
- For extra spice, add 1 diced jalapeño or a pinch of cayenne pepper to the batter.
- Use sharp cheddar or a mix of cheddar and Monterey Jack for a richer cheese flavor.
- This casserole pairs beautifully with BBQ meats, chili, or roasted chicken.
